日期:2014-05-20  浏览次数:21347 次

class文件更新后不生效问题
通过解压jar包,用新生成的class文件替换老的文件,重新打成jar包,放到weblogic服务器上,重启服务器,(缓存已经删除),发现程序未执行函数变更后的那部分程序,而该函数变更部分的上下部分老的程序却被正常执行。
折腾了一晚上,都没有解决,郁闷

------解决方案--------------------
可以先单独测试一下class文件中新增方法的有效性,main方法,方法体简单一点
------解决方案--------------------
楼上说的是,或者可以新写一个类生产class文件后,直接调用这个新的class文件,看是哪个环节出问题了。